Griffin Asset Management Inc. decreased its position in RTX Corporation (NYSE:RTX – Free Report) by 2.6% during the 2nd quarter, Holdings Channel.com reports. The firm owned 77,368 shares of the company’s stock after selling 2,052 shares during the period. RTX accounts for about 1.3% of Griffin Asset Management Inc.’s portfolio, making the stock its 21st largest holding. Griffin Asset Management Inc.’s holdings in RTX were worth $11,297,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

RTX Trading Down 2.8%
Shares of RTX stock opened at $157.64 on Monday. The stock’s fifty day moving average price is $159.00 and its two-hundred day moving average price is $145.11. The company has a market cap of $211.01 billion, a PE ratio of 34.65, a P/E/G ratio of 2.93 and a beta of 0.66. RTX Corporation has a fifty-two week low of $112.27 and a fifty-two week high of $170.85.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.60, a quick ratio of 0.75 and a current ratio of 1.01.
RTX (NYSE:RTX –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Tuesday, July 22nd. The company reported $1.56 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.45 by $0.11. The firm had revenue of $21.58 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$20.68 billion. RTX had a return on equity of 12.89% and a net margin of 7.35%.The company’s revenue was up 9.4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the business posted $1.41 EPS. RTX has set its FY 2025 guidance at 5.800-5.950 EPS. Equities analysts predict that RTX Corporation will post 6.11 EPS for the current fiscal year.
RTX Profile
RTX Corporation, an aerospace and defense company, provides systems and services for the commercial, military, and government customers in the United States and internationally. It operates through three segments: Collins Aerospace, Pratt & Whitney, and Raytheon. The Collins Aerospace Systems segment offers aerospace and defense products, and aftermarket service solutions for civil and military aircraft manufacturers and commercial airlines, as well as regional, business, and general aviation, defense, and commercial space operations.
